Challenger School - Almaden

Address
19950 McKean Rd,
San Jose,
CA, 95120
USA
ZIP Code 95120
Phone (408) 927-5771
Fax
Categories Elementary & Secondary Schools
Website
Twitter N/A
Facebook N/A